NGC 2237-9, -44, -46. The Rosette Nebula, Swift's Nebula, The Great Nebula in Monoceros

Orientation: Ø80' x 60', m5, RA 06h32.3m, Dec +05°03'
Image Scale: 3.5 arc sec/pixel
Exposure: Lum 10 x 300" Bin 1x1, RGB 10 x 300" Bin 2x2
Telescope: Takahashi FSQ-106 @ f/5 (fl=530mm)
Camera: SBIG STL-11000M CCD
Mount: Paramount ME on ATS Portable Pier
Location: Ningaloo Skies Observatory, Exmouth, Western Australia on 27 Jan 2008
Notes: The great abundance of hydrogen gas gives NGC 2237 the red colour and the wind from the open cluster of stars (NGC 2244) has cleared a hole in its centre. Filaments of dark dust run through the nebula's gases.
